Updating Dependencies
Update npm Packages
If you are using the tauri package:
npm install @tauri-apps/cli@latest @tauri-apps/api@latestyarn up @tauri-apps/cli @tauri-apps/apipnpm update @tauri-apps/cli @tauri-apps/api --latestYou can also detect what the latest version of Tauri is on the command line, using:
npm outdated @tauri-apps/cliyarn outdated @tauri-apps/clipnpm outdated @tauri-apps/cliUpdate Cargo Packages
You can check for outdated packages with cargo outdated or on the crates.io pages: tauri / tauri-build.
Go to src-tauri/Cargo.toml and change tauri and tauri-build to
[build-dependencies]tauri-build = "%version%"
[dependencies]tauri = { version = "%version%" }where %version% is the corresponding version number from above.
Then do the following:
cd src-tauricargo updateAlternatively, you can run the cargo upgrade command provided by cargo-edit which does all of this automatically.
